gullibly

/ˈɡʌlɪbli/

Definitions

1. adverb

in a trusting or credulous manner; easily deceived

“She invested in the scheme, gullibly thinking it would make her rich.”

2. adverb

credulously or trusting of someone or something

“He gullibly believed his friend’s outlandish story.”
